On August 2nd, the 21st Shanghai International Public Security Products Expo (Shanghai Security Expo) grandly opened at the Shanghai New International Expo Center. This year’s event, themed “Embrace · Integrate · Grow Together — Empowering the New Forces of Digital and Intelligent Cities,” focused on the latest trends, innovative applications, and industrial collaboration in digital city technologies, comprehensively advancing the construction of a safer and smarter future society.
The expo attracted over 300 leading enterprises from the digital security and artificial intelligence sectors across the country, showcasing cutting-edge technologies and products in various specialized fields such as smart security, intelligent sensing, the Internet of Things (IoT), and big data analytics. The range of exhibits was more diverse, with significantly elevated technological sophistication, and the concept of “comprehensive security” continued to expand, fully reflecting the industry’s trend toward integration and cross-disciplinary innovation.
During the expo, multiple high-quality thematic forums were held, covering topics such as government policy interpretation, industry trend analysis, and technical application exchanges, providing attendees with an important platform for in-depth insights and collaboration opportunities.
